Unrest in Mbacké as Kiiraay movement meeting turns violent

Internal rifts within the MONADD-Kiiraay movement led to violent clashes during a recent assembly in Mbacké. The meeting quickly deteriorated, marked by acts of vandalism that ultimately required law enforcement to step in and restore order.

Senegalese and Ivorian presidents undertake private trips to France

In a notable development, President Bassirou Diomaye Faye of Senegal and President Alassane Ouattara of Côte d’Ivoire both departed their respective nations for private stays in France. Their departures, occurring within a twenty-four-hour window, have generated considerable speculation and questions within Dakar’s political circles.

Severe weather alert issued for heavy rainfall across Senegal

The National Agency of Civil Aviation and Meteorology (ANACIM) has issued a warning regarding intense rain and thunderstorms expected across Senegal. The southern, central, and eastern regions are projected to be most affected, with precipitation anticipated to begin around 10 PM.

Patrick Vieira appointed head coach of Senegal’s national football team

The Senegalese Football Federation (FSF) has officially appointed football legend Patrick Vieira as the new head coach for the national team, known as the Lions de la Teranga. His mandate includes guiding the team to the final of the Africa Cup of Nations (CAN) in 2027 and securing qualification for the FIFA World Cup in 2030.

Senegal triumphs over Mali in AfroBasket U18 semi-final

In an impressive display, Senegal’s Under-18 basketball team secured a crucial victory against reigning African champions Mali in the AfroBasket U18 semi-final. The Lions emerged victorious with a score of 55-51, thereby earning their place in the championship final.
